    Asbestos Attorneys

    Despite the fact that asbestos use decreased in the 1970s, exposure this dangerous mineral may cause life-threatening diseases like mesothelioma. New York residents should contact mesothelioma lawyers when they suspect that they or their family members were exposed to asbestos.

    Asbestos lawyers can sue owners of buildings or worksites, manufacturers of asbestos products and other responsible parties. Some lawyers specialize in filing claims that include veterans benefits and trust fund compensation.

    Workers' Compensation

    People who have suffered injuries from asbestos exposure can claim workers compensation benefits. The benefits of a workers' comp claim can include medical costs including partial wages, as well as other costs related to work-related injuries. However, workers' compensation claims aren't the best option for people who are exposed to asbestos since they have a time period within which to file and also have lower maximum benefit amounts than personal injury or mesothelioma lawsuits.

    An experienced lawyer can determine whether an asbestos-related illness is a work-related injury, and if a person is eligible for workers compensation. An attorney can also provide information on the specific laws of each state regarding workers' compensation and assist with meeting the required deadlines that vary from state to state. An attorney can also provide advice on other legal options for obtaining compensation, such as filing mesothelioma or asbestos lawsuits. trust fund claim.

    A lawyer can help identify the most likely sources for liability in an asbestos-related illness. Asbestos is a fibrous, brittle material that can lead to serious health problems, including mesothelioma and asbestosis. An attorney can look into the history of work performed by the client and identify possible asbestos-exposure locations. Typically, the most likely employers for someone who suffers from an asbestos-related disease are demolition and construction companies such as shipyards, power stations, schools and other public works facilities.

    Asbestos fibers may become airborne, and employees and visitors to a construction site can inhale them. The microscopic fibres that it contains can accumulate in the lung and other organs, causing inflammation and scarring, which can lead to cancers, tumors, and other ailments. Asbestos-related victims may not be aware that their health issues are related to their exposure until years after the fact.

    A New York workers compensation attorney can help people get the financial aid they need as well as pursue justice against a negligent employers. This is crucial for those suffering from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ases. Asbestos patients often need to quit their jobs due to their health issues and may also have additional expenses like funeral costs or the caregiving of family members. An experienced attorney can help victims seek fair and full compensation.

    Personal Injury

    Asbestos lawyers assist victims who were exposed to asbestos but are now suffering from a disease like mesothelioma. The condition can develop from 15 to 60 years after exposure and be fatal. Victims may be eligible for financial compensation through asbestos victim trust funds, as well as filing a suit against the company responsible.

    Asbestos is one of the naturally occurring minerals made of a thin, tough fiber. The resistance of the mineral to heat, fire and chemicals made it a prized material for industrial manufacturers during the 20th century. Unfortunately, the manufacturing companies were not able to reveal or even conceal asbestos' dangers and led to the deaths of thousands of Americans.

    Victims who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ease such as mesothelioma or lung cancer, are able to bring a personal injury suit against the companies who manufactured, distributed or installed the deadly material. The lawsuits seek compensation from the companies for medical expenses, lost wages and pain and suffering.

    New York law generally gives plaintiffs 3 years from the date of diagnosis to file a personal injury lawsuit. The statute of limitations may be waived in asbestos-related cases, since symptoms are not usually evident for a period of 30 to 50 years after the initial exposure.

    Experienced mesothelioma lawyers can assist victims and their families in determining the exact source of exposure. Utilizing the resources of national asbestos firms, they can help victims understand when and where their exposure occurred.

    The lawyers can file a workers ' compensation claim on behalf the victims, or if the employer has been dissolved or has been shut down, they can bring a lawsuit against asbestos producers. In addition, the lawyers can help clients seek VA benefits or receive financial compensation from asbestos lawsuit trust funds if they are not eligible for the workers' compensation benefits.

    Many asbestos-related diseases leave victims unable to work and require costly medical treatment. A mesothelioma lawyer (my homepage) with experience will fight for financial compensation that can pay for medical expenses and allow them to lead a normal life as they recover from their disease.

    Wrongful Death

    If someone dies as a result of asbestos exposure, their family may make a claim for wrongful death. This type of lawsuit is filed on behalf of the decedent's estate, and is possible to file it regardless of whether or not the decedent had written will. A lawyer who handles wrongful deaths can assist family members to seek compensation from those who are responsible for their loved one's death.

    These claims are filed against property owners and employers who failed to safeguard workers from asbestos. The primary problem in these cases is that asbestos particles, once inhaled, cause fibrosis to develop in the lung's lining. As time passes the fibrosis turns malignant and can develop into cancers like mesothelioma. Asbestos wrongful death attorneys must prove that the asbestos-related disease was caused by the negligence of the defendant. They must also prove that mesothelioma resulted directly from the of exposure to asbestos. This involves accessing medical records, contacting witnesses and obtaining documentation at the workplace where the deceased was employed.

    Attorneys who specialize in wrongful death cases that involve asbestos exposure will ensure that their clients get the compensation they deserve. Compensation can cover a range of losses, such as medical expenses and lost wages. In addition, mesothelioma compensation can be used to pay for funeral expenses and loss of companionship. Compensation is available through government-sponsored asbestos trust fund.
